For case-specific guidance, I recommend contacting Windows Developer Support. On that page, select Contact us and review the paid technical support options. Since your utility is a Windows application used to update device firmware, you can describe both the application and hardware aspects of the request. The support intake team can then confirm whether App Platforms or Devices & Tools is the appropriate category, or redirect the case if necessary. Please note that paid technical support may require a Microsoft support contract.
You may also refer to Microsoft’s official guidance for testing an application with Smart App Control: Test your app’s signature with Smart App Control
When contacting support, it would be helpful to include the intended package format, such as EXE, MSI, or MSIX, the signing method being used, and how the application will be distributed.
